The single patient (n-of-1) randomized trial is an underused approach to resolving
therapeutic uncertainty by using a patient's own data to inform an individualized treatment
plan. The proposed research is designed to assess whether the n-of-1 trial approach improves
blood pressure control. This trial will advance learning about not only the treatment of
pediatric hypertension but also the use of a neglected type of randomized trial to optimize
the care of each patient.
